In Ingglish — phonetic English where every spelling always makes the same sound — the word “recuperate” is spelled “rikooperayt”. Here is how it sounds out, one sound at a time:
| Ingglish | r | i | k | oo | p | er | ay | t |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| IPA | /ɹ/ | /ɪ/ | /k/ | /u/ | /p/ | /ɝ/ | /eɪ/ | /t/ |
English writes “recuperate” with
10 letters for 8 sounds. Ingglish writes it
“rikooperayt” — no silent letters, and the same spelling
always makes the same sound, so you can read it exactly as it looks.
